According to preliminary statistics, the whole province had nearly 100 houses with roofs blown off and damaged auxiliary structures; 117 households were evacuated to safety; nearly 40 hectares of crops were flooded and collapsed... Many infrastructure works such as electricity, roads, schools, and stations were severely damaged. In particular, at around 5:45 p.m. on August 26, an earthquake occurred in Cao Duong commune with a mild intensity, fortunately there was no loss of life or property.
This afternoon, as the rain showed signs of gradually decreasing, local authorities and relevant agencies continued to mobilize forces to effectively implement the "4 on-site" motto to quickly overcome the consequences of natural disasters and stabilize life.
The landslide area at Cun slope on National Highway 6 on August 26 is being repaired.
Authorities have diverted traffic and placed warning signs to ensure safety for vehicles.
Mobilize on-site human resources and equipment to level and transport soil and rock.
National Highway 6 through Cun slope has the potential risk of landslides when heavy rain occurs.
Flood water overflowed the Kham underground surface, Nat Son commune, making it impossible for vehicles to circulate.

The militia and self-defense force of Nat Son commune propagated to people to raise their vigilance and not to move through the culvert when flood water comes.
Flood water from upstream continues to flow back.
Members of the Steering Committee for Natural Disaster Prevention, Search and Rescue and Civil Defense of Muong Dong commune surveyed new landslides affected by storm No. 5.
Long-term subsidence poses a potential safety risk.
Serious landslide in Hop Kim commune, fortunately no casualties.
Ms. Ha Thi Tho - the owner of the house was sad because the house, the property that the couple had saved for many years, was damaged.
Water and mud continued to flow down from the high hills after heavy rains.
Authorities are repairing the damage caused by a landslide on the road leading to Nuoc Ruong hamlet, Hop Kim commune.
The Steering Committee for Natural Disaster Prevention, Search and Rescue and Civil Defense of Thung Nai commune surveyed and fixed the situation of rolling rocks on Highway 435.
